Full specifications

Specification EOS R (2018)A1 II (2025)
Price £799 £6,500
Sensor 30.3MP full-frame CMOS 50.1MP full-frame stacked BSI CMOS
Resolution 30.3MP 50.1MP
Video 4K/30p (1.7× crop), 1080p/60p 8K/30p, 4K/120p 10-bit, 4K/240p super slow-motion
Autofocus Dual Pixel CMOS AF — 5655 AF areas, Eye AF AI subject recognition — human, animal, bird, insect, vehicle, aircraft, train
Stabilisation None 8.5-stop IBIS (with in-lens OSS)
Burst Rate 8fps continuous (5fps with AF/AE) 30fps electronic (with full AF/AE), 10fps mechanical
Battery Life ~350 shots (CIPA) ~530 shots (CIPA)
Weight 660g body only 743g body only
Dimensions 135.8 × 98.3 × 84.4mm 136.1 × 96.9 × 82.9mm
Weather Sealed Yes Yes
Viewfinder EVF, 3.69M dots, 0.71× magnification EVF 0.9× 9.44M-dot — the highest resolution EVF available
Screen 3.0" touchscreen, tilting 3.2" fully articulating touchscreen, 2.1M dots
Mount Canon RF mount (full-frame) Sony E-mount (full-frame)
Memory Cards Single SD UHS-II slot Dual CFexpress Type A / SD UHS-II slots
Connectivity USB-C, Bluetooth, Wi-Fi, 3.5mm mic jack USB-C 3.2 Gen 2, Wi-Fi 6GHz, Bluetooth 5.3, HDMI full-size
